Battery assets earn money because they can buy power when it is cheap, sell when it is dear, and sell services that help the system stay balanced and reliable. The mix of revenues depends on local market rules, the volatility of prices through the day and the year, and how smartly the asset is. . How to calculate the maximum load power of the base station
In this case, the maximum energy that can be generated by the plant at full capacity over this month can be determined as follows: E (max) = 1000 MW x 31 days x 24 hour/day = 744,000 MWh Then CF = E (real) / E (max) = 512,000 / 744,000 = 0. 69 (69%).
